Todd Herzog Wins Survivor, Scandal Brewing Over 50K and Denise Martin

Dec 18, 2007

Let the scandals begin. Todd Herzog has captured the crown on Survivor china but that now has given way to a possible scandal involving the Lunch Lady. According to Entertainment Weekly "lunch lady" contestant Denise Martin, lied on Sunday's live broadcast when she stated that she was not given her job back as a cafeteria worker upon her return from taping the reality show.

She was given a pretty nifty consolation prize of $50,000 when she told the audience that she was made to "clean the toilets" as a janitor working night shifts. She came in fourth on the reality TV show but the show kicked her the $50K to help her get her life on track.

But the school where she works says the story is bunk. According to TMZ.Com Douglas, Mass. School Superintendent Nancy T. Lane said in a statement that Denise Martin actually got promoted from "cafeteria employee" to "custodian" -- at a higher salary and with better benefits before she appeared on "Survivor." Lane says, "I watched my own jaw drop when [Martin] said that, because it's absolutely not true."

Herzog "lied and schemed" his way to the title and now it appears he may not have been the only one working hard to mislead. Herzog beat out 26-year-old waitress Courtney Yates and 23-year-old hiking guide Amanda Kimmel for the $1 million prize. "I wasn't the strongest. I wasn't the smartest. But I was definitely the most strategic," Herzog says of his win.
